DC Studios co-head James Gunn took to Instagram yesterday to celebrate Wonder Woman Day with a post that has fans talking. While the picture in the post is enough for fans to speculate on where Gunn and his partner Peter Safran will take the franchise, it’s a comment from actress Eiza Gonzalez that has followers wondering if Gal Gadot has been officially replaced.

Eiza Gonzales hints she is the new Wonder Woman

Writing “This image is the one,” in the comments, Gonzalez sparked a slurry of rumors with fans rushing to put in their bid for the Bloodshot star’s casting.

The bloody Wonder Woman photo hints at a new take on the character

The picture at the center of the whispers is one of a Wonder Woman that the Patty Jenkins-helmed previous live-action films haven’t fully captured – a blood-soaked Diana Prince in full uniform. Holding a sharp and bloody sword and covered in gold battle armor, the character looks like she’s ready for any opponents in her way. But with fans buzzing, the question remains of whether action star Eiza Gonzalez will step into the role or if it will go back to Gal Gadot.

Eiza Gonzalez is now fans top pick

With her background in films like Bloodshot, Machete and Alita: Battle Angel, Eiza Gonzalez may be fans’ top pick to take over the part of Wonder Woman from Gal Gadot, nothing has been set in stone but the drama surrounding the potential third film has been making waves over the last few months. After making a handful of comments that alleged that both James Gunn and Peter Safran had approached her to be in the franchise’s next installment, Gadot’s words were debunked by the DC Studios co-heads who said that this wasn’t the case. Still, they didn’t fully rule Gadot out as they said that at this time, there just aren’t any plans for another Wonder Woman movie.
